理论教育 Attach和Detach的流程说明

Attach和Detach的流程说明

时间:2023-06-17 理论教育 版权反馈
【摘要】:1)Attach信令过程说明。UE的安全能力参数是通过Attach Request消息带给核心网的,核心网再通过该消息送给eNB。UE的E UTRAN无线能力信息如果发生改变,需要先Detach,再Attach。图3-18 Attach信令流程如果发起IMSI Attach时,UE的IMSI与另外一个UE的IMSI重复,并且其他UE已经Attach,则核心网会释放先前的UE。步骤6:eNB选择MME,向MME发送Initia1 UE message消息,包含NAS层Attach Request和PDN connectivity request消息。步骤9:MME向eNB发送Initia1 context setup request消息,请求建立默认承载,包含NAS层Attach Accept、Activate defau1t EPS bearer context request消息。

Attach和Detach的流程说明

1.Attach过程

所谓Attach过程,即是UE向CN(Core Network)发起附着请求到附着完成,完成UE在网络的注册,完成核心网(EPC)对该UE默认承载建立的过程,如图3-18所示。

1)Attach信令过程说明。

步骤1~5会建立RRC连接,步骤6、9会建立S1连接,完成这些过程即标志着NAS Signa11ing Connection建立完成。

步骤7的说明:UE刚开机第一次Attach,使用的IMSI,无Identity过程;后续,如果有有效的GUTI,使用GUTI Attach,核心网才会发起Identity过程(为上下行直传消息)。

步骤9的说明:该消息为MME向eNB发起的初始上下文建立请求,请求eNB建立承载资源,同时带安全上下文,可能带用户无线能力、切换限制列表等参数。UE的安全能力参数是通过Attach Request消息带给核心网的,核心网再通过该消息送给eNB。UE的网络能力(安全能力)信息改变的话,需要发起TAU。

步骤10~12的说明:如果消息9带了UE Radio Capabi1ity IE,则eNB不会发送UE Ca-pabi1ity Enquiry消息给UE,即没有10~12过程;否则会发送,UE上报无线能力信息后,eNB再发UE Capabi1ity Info Indication,给核心网上报UE的无线能力信息。

为了减少空口开销,在IDLE下MME会保存UE Radio Capabi1ity信息,在请求建立初始的UE上下文消息(INITIAL CONTEXT SETUP REQUEST)将UE能力发给eNB,除非UE在执行Attach或者伴随2G、3G附着的首次TAU过程(first TAU fo11owing GERAN/UTRAN At-tach)或者UE无线能力更新(UE radio capabi1ity update)的TAU过程(也就是这些过程MME不会带UE Radio Capabi1ity信息给eNB,并会把本地保存的UE Radio Capabi1ity信息删除,eNB会问UE要能力信息,并报给MME。注:"UE radio capabi1ity update"TAU is on1y sup-ported for changes of GERAN and UTRAN radio capabi1ities in ECM-IDLE)。在CONNECTED下,eNB会一直保存UE Radio Capabi1ity信息。UE的E UTRAN无线能力信息如果发生改变,需要先Detach,再Attach。

步骤13~15的说明:eNB发送完消息13,并不需要等收到步骤14,就直接发送步骤15。

发起UE上下文释放(即21~25)的条件:

基站发起的原因如运维干预、未定义失败、用户闲置、重复的RRC信令的完整性检查失败、由于UE产生的信令连接释放,等;或MME发起的原因如认证失败、分离,等。

(eNodeB-initiated with cause e.g.O&M Intervention,Unspecified Fai1ure,User Inactivity,Repeated RRC signa11ing Integrity Check Fai1ure,Re1ease due to UE generated signa11ing connection re1ease,etc.;or-MME-initiated with cause e.g.authentication fai1ure,detach,etc.)

eNB收到msg3以后,DCM给USM配置SRB1,配置完后发送msg4给UE;eNB在发送RRC Connection Reconfiguration前,DCM先给USM配置DRB/SRB2等信息,配置完后发送RRC Connection Reconfiguration给UE,收到RRC Connection Reconfiguration Comp1ete后,控制面再通知用户面资源可用。

978-7-111-53196-8-Chapter03-28.jpg

图3-18 Attach信令流程

如果发起IMSI Attach时,UE的IMSI与另外一个UE的IMSI重复,并且其他UE已经Attach,则核心网会释放先前的UE。如果IMSI中的MNC与核心网配置的不一致,则核心网会回复Attach Reject。

2)Attach信令流程详细说明。

步骤1:处在RRC IDLE态的UE进行Attach过程,首先发起随机接入过程,即MSG1消息。

步骤2:eNB检测到MSG1消息后,向UE发送随机接入响应消息,即MSG2消息。

步骤3:UE收到随机接入响应后,根据MSG2的TA调整上行发送时机,向eNB发送RRC Connection Request消息,即MSG3消息。

步骤4:eNB向UE发送RRC Connection Setup消息,包含建立SRB1承载信息和无线资源配置信息,即MSG4消息。

步骤5:UE完成SRB1承载和无线资源配置,向eNB发送RRC Connection Setup Com-p1ete消息,包含NAS层Attach Request和PDN connectivity request信息。

步骤6:eNB选择MME,向MME发送Initia1 UE message消息,包含NAS层Attach Request和PDN connectivity request消息。

步骤7:UE刚开机第一次Attach,使用的IMSI,无Identity过程;后续,如果有有效的GUTI,使用GUTI Attach,核心网才会发起Identity过程(为上下行直传消息)。

步骤9:MME向eNB发送Initia1 context setup request消息,请求建立默认承载,包含NAS层Attach Accept、Activate defau1t EPS bearer context request消息。

步骤10:eNB接收到Initia1 context setup request消息,如果不包含UE能力信息,则eNB向UE发送UE Capabi1ity Enquiry消息,查询UE能力。

步骤11:UE向eNB发送UE Capabi1ity Information消息,报告UE能力信息。

步骤12:eNB向MME发送UE Capabi1ity Info Indication消息,更新MME的UE能力信息。

步骤13:eNB根据Initia1 context setup request消息中UE支持的安全信息,向UE发送Security Mode Command消息,进行安全激活。

步骤14:UE向eNB发送Security Mode Comp1ete消息,表示安全激活完成。(www.daowen.com)

步骤15:eNB根据Initia1 context setup request消息中的ERAB建立信息,向UE发送RRC Connection Reconfiguration消息进行UE资源重配,包括重配SRB1和无线资源配置,建立SRB2、DRB(包括默认承载)等。

步骤16:UE向eNB发送RRC Connection Reconfiguration Comp1ete消息,表示资源配置完成。

步骤17:eNB向MME发送Initia1 context setup response响应消息,表明UE上下文建立完成。

步骤18:UE向eNB发送UL Information Transfer消息,包含NAS层Attach Comp1ete、Activate defau1t EPS bearer context accept消息。

步骤19:eNB向MME发送上行直传UPLINK NAS TRANSPORT消息,包含NAS层Attach Comp1ete、Activate defau1t EPS bearer context accept消息。

2.Deatch过程

去附着往往为用户进入覆盖盲区(接入受限)或用户关机,需要发起去附着流程,来通知网络释放其保存的该UE的所有资源,也有非关机原因引起的去附着过程,与附着流程是逆过程。Deatch过程完成UE在网络侧的注销和所有EPS承载的删除。

1)连接态发起的非关机去附着流程如图3-19所示。

978-7-111-53196-8-Chapter03-29.jpg

图3-19 连接态发起Detach信令流程

步骤1~4(UE的EPS能力被禁用),UE在上行传输块中携带去附着请求消息,执行清除EPS承载和RB资源,EPC向UE发送去附着接受消息。

步骤5~7,网络向终端发起UE文本释放和连接释放信息。

2)信令流程详细说明。

① 处在RRC CONNECTED态的UE进行Detach过程,向eNB发送UL NAS Transfer消息,包含NAS层Detach request信息。

② eNB向EPC发送上行直传UPLINK NAS TRANSPORT消息,包含NAS层Detach re-quest信息。

③ EPC向基站发送下行直传DOWNLINK NAS TRANSPORT消息,包含NAS层Detach Accept消息。

④ eNB向UE发送DL Information Transfer消息,包含NAS层Detach Accept消息。

⑤ EPC向eNB发送UE CONTEXT RELEASE COMMAND消息,请求eNB释放UE上下文信息。

⑥ eNB接收到UE CONTEXT RELEASE COMMAND消息,向UE发送RRC Connection Re1ease消息,释放RRC连接。

⑦ eNB释放UE上下文信息,向EPC发送UE CONTEXT RELEASE COMPLETE消息进行响应。

3.关机去附着流程

关机去附着流程如图3-20所示。

978-7-111-53196-8-Chapter03-30.jpg

图3-20 关机发起Detach信令流程

关机去附着流程说明:

①UE关机时,需要发起去附着流程,来通知网络释放其保存的该UE的所有资源,其流程较为简单。

②用户关机,发起去附着流程,若在IDLE状态下有RRC连接建立的过程,UE向EPC发送消息中携带NAS消息(类型为关机)。

③UE侧清空所有的EPS承载和RB承载,EPC侧清空所有的EPS承载和TEID资源,EPC通知ENB释放UE文本信息。

④ENB释放UE文本信息并通知EPC。

免责声明:以上内容源自网络,版权归原作者所有,如有侵犯您的原创版权请告知,我们将尽快删除相关内容。

我要反馈